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Esportazione dei dati di elaborazione
Nelle sezioni seguenti, troverai informazioni sull'elaborazione delle esportazioni di dati.
Configurazione di Amazon Athena
Per creare una tabella e delle partizioni per Athena usando un AWS Glue crawler
-
Crea un'esportazione di CUR 2.0 o emissioni di carbonio con le seguenti opzioni di esportazione dei dati:
-
Tipo di compressione e formato del file: Parquet - Parquet
-
Controllo delle versioni dei file: sovrascrivi il file di esportazione dei dati esistente
-
-
In Athena, usa l'editor di notebook con Trino SQL e scegli Crea per creare una tabella con "AWS Glue crawler». Utilizzando il flusso di lavoro del crawler Glue, puntate il crawler Glue in modo che venga eseguito <bucket-name><prefix><export-name>nella cartella s3:////data per caricare automaticamente tutte le partizioni fornite per l'esportazione specificata in Athena.
-
Una volta completato il crawler Glue, puoi usare Athena per scrivere query sulla tabella creata dal crawler Glue.
Configurazione di Amazon Redshift
Amazon Redshift è un data warehouse cloud a cui è possibile accedere con capacità predisposta o con un modello serverless. Amazon Redshift offre prestazioni di query rapide per l'elaborazione dei dati dalle esportazioni di dati.
Per informazioni sulla configurazione di Redshift, consulta la Amazon Redshift Getting Started Guide.
Query SQL consigliate per l'elaborazione di CUR 2.0
Dopo aver caricato i dati di esportazione CUR 2.0 in uno strumento di analisi dei dati come Amazon Athena o Amazon Redshift, puoi elaborarli per ottenere informazioni su costi e utilizzo. AWS
Well-Architected Labs fornisce una libreria di query CUR che è possibile utilizzare per elaborare CUR. Per ulteriori informazioni, vedere AWS CUR
Notate le due informazioni seguenti sulle query SQL:
-
Le query SQL di Well-Architected Labs non funzioneranno nel campo delle query di esportazione dei dati, poiché Data Exports non supporta le aggregazioni e alcune delle altre sintassi SQL utilizzate in queste query.
-
Le query SQL di Well-Architected Labs funzioneranno solo se non hai rinominato le colonne dai nomi predefiniti. A seconda della query, potrebbe essere necessario interrogare alcune colonne del prodotto come colonne separate utilizzando l'operatore punto. Per ulteriori informazioni, consulta Data Query: configurazioni di query e tabelle SQL.
Query SQL consigliate per l'elaborazione delle esportazioni di dati sulle emissioni di carbonio
Per ottenere le emissioni totali di carbonio per payer_account_id:
SELECT payer_account_id, SUM(total_mbm_emissions_value) AS total_emissions FROM "ccft-data-exports"."ccft-data-exports-data" -- change to your table name GROUP BY payer_account_id ORDER BY total_emissions DESC;
Per ottenere le emissioni totali di carbonio per payer_account_id e per product_code:
SELECT payer_account_id, product_code, SUM(total_mbm_emissions_value) AS total_emissions FROM "ccft-data-exports"."ccft-data-exports-data"-- change to your table name GROUP BY payer_account_id, product_code ORDER BY total_emissions DESC;
Per ottenere le emissioni totali di carbonio per payer_account_id e per region_code:
SELECT payer_account_id, region_code, SUM(total_mbm_emissions_value) AS total_emissions FROM "ccft-data-exports"."ccft-data-exports-data" -- change to your table name GROUP BY payer_account_id, region_code ORDER BY total_emissions DESC;